Exploring Volvo VECU Systems: From EC210 to EC290
Volvo's Vehicle Electronic Control Unit (VECU) systems have progressed significantly over the years, with models ranging from the older EC210 to the more recent EC290. These sophisticated units manage a vast system of electronic components within a Volvo vehicle, providing optimal performance, fuel efficiency, and safety. Understanding the functionality of these systems is vital for both mechanics and enthusiasts alike.
VECU systems implement a variety of sensors to collect data about the vehicle's surroundings. This information is then evaluated by powerful microprocessors, which generate commands to modify various subsystems such as the engine, transmission, and brakes. The EC210 model, while legacy, laid the foundation for future VECU advancements, with its emphasis on basic control functions.
Subsequent models like the EC290 demonstrate a significant improvement in complexity and capability. They integrate advanced software for tasks such as engine optimization, emission control, and driver assistance systems. Additionally, EC290 models often employ CAN bus technology to facilitate seamless communication between various electronic components.
